(WNY News Now) – A domestic incident in Jamestown on January 20, 2025, led to the arrests of two individuals on assault and criminal contempt charges.
Jamestown, N.Y. – On January 20, 2025, at approximately 6:46 p.m., officers from the Jamestown Police Department responded to a residence on the south side of the city following reports of a domestic incident.
Upon arrival, officers discovered a male victim with a visible facial injury. The victim alleged that he had been struck in the face by 30-year-old Kayleigh McNiff of Jamestown. McNiff was immediately taken into custody and charged with Assault in the 3rd Degree.
During the investigation, officers learned that the male victim, identified as 31-year-old Mario Castro, also of Jamestown, had an active order of protection prohibiting him from being at the residence. The order also extended to several juvenile victims residing at the address.
Castro was subsequently arrested and charged with three counts of Criminal Contempt in the 2nd Degree for violating the protective order.
Both McNiff and Castro were detained at the Jamestown City Jail and are being held pending arraignment in Jamestown City Court. As are all persons accused of a crime, the accused are presumed innocent until proven guilty in a court of law.
